Rhea-AI Filing Summary

The Vanguard Group filed Amendment No. 2 to a Schedule 13G/A reporting 0 shares and 0% beneficial ownership in Vitesse Energy Inc. The amendment explains an internal realignment effective January 12, 2026 that caused certain Vanguard subsidiaries or business divisions to report holdings separately, and states Vanguard no longer is deemed to beneficially own securities held by those units.

The filing names Vitesse Energy Inc (CUSIP 92852X103) and is signed by Ashley Grim, Head of Global Fund Administration, on March 27, 2026. The filing lists zero sole or shared voting and dispositive power.

Insights

Amendment reflects reporting-group reallocation, not an economic sale.

The filing states 0 shares and 0% beneficial ownership in Vitesse Energy following an internal realignment effective January 12, 2026. This is a reporting change: the underlying assets moved to separate Vanguard affiliates that will report independently.

Cash‑flow treatment and actual holdings by those affiliates are not disclosed in the excerpt; subsequent filings by the specific subsidiaries will show where the positions now appear.

The amendment complies with SEC Release No. 34-39538 disaggregation guidance.

The text cites SEC Release No. 34-39538 (January 12, 1998) and states Vanguard "no longer has, or is deemed to have, beneficial ownership" over securities reported by its disaggregated units. The signer is identified with title and date.

Regulatory watchers should note this is an administrative ownership reclassification rather than a disclosure of purchases or sales; reporting by the impacted subsidiaries will clarify beneficial owners.

Comment for Type of Reporting Person: On January 12, 2026, The Vanguard Group, Inc. went through an internal realignment. In accordance with SEC Release No. 34-39538 (January 12, 1998), certain subsidiaries or business divisions of subsidiaries of The Vanguard Group, Inc., that formerly had, or were deemed to have, beneficial ownership with The Vanguard Group, Inc., will report beneficial ownership separately (on a disaggregated basis) from The Vanguard Group, Inc. in reliance on such release. These subsidiaries and/or business divisions pursue the same investment strategies as previously pursued by The Vanguard Group, Inc. prior to the realignment. Further in accordance with SEC Release No. 34-39538 (January 12, 1998), The Vanguard Group, Inc. no longer has, or is deemed to have, beneficial ownership over securities beneficially owned by such subsidiaries and/or business divisions.
